Opponents and Familiarity

  • Club played most often - 131 times v Arsenal (including as Woolwich Arsenal)
  • Club played most often in the league - 118 times v Birmingham City (including as Small Heath)
  • Club played most often in the FA Cup - 15 times v Manchester City
  • Club played most often in a single season 7 times v Arsenal (2xFL, 3xFAC, 2xFLC)(1974-75)
  • Non-home ground Leicester have played on most often - 61 times on the Boleyn Ground (a.k.a. Upton Park)
  • Player who has scored the most goals scored against Leicester - 18 by Dixie Dean (18 with Everton) and George Brown (9 with Huddersfield Town and 9 with Aston Villa)
